Evaluating Communication Skills
Evaluating interaction abilities is essential when picking a criminal defense attorney. You'll want a person that not only speaks plainly but likewise listens successfully. Your attorney must make you feel comprehended and make sure that you realize every facet of your situation.
Search for a lawyer who can explain intricate lawful terms in uncomplicated language. They should be approachable, making it easy for you to ask questions and reveal issues. Notification how they communicate throughout your preliminary appointment. Are they client? Do they offer thorough responses or rush with descriptions?
Great interaction additionally implies staying in contact. Your lawyer needs to update you frequently concerning your case's progression. Examine if they like emails, telephone call, or face-to-face meetings and see if their recommended approach lines up with your needs.
Last but not least, consider their capability to interact under pressure. Court room settings are high-stress environments, and you require a person who can express your protection plainly and convincingly before a discretionary.
Request instances of how they have actually taken care of challenging cases or situations in the past.
Recognizing Defense Strategies
Understanding the numerous defense strategies your lawyer may use is essential to properly navigating your situation. top dui attorney near me depends upon the specifics of the costs you're encountering and the evidence versus you. Let's look into what you require to know.
First off, if there's an absence of evidence, your lawyer could suggest that the prosecution hasn't met its burden of proof. Bear in mind, it's not your work to verify innocence; it's the prosecutor's job to prove guilt beyond a sensible question. If they can't, you need to be acquitted.
An additional usual approach is self-defense, specifically in cases entailing costs like attack or homicide. If you were protecting on your own, your attorney may use this strategy to warrant your activities lawfully. This calls for confirming that your understanding of hazard was reasonable which your feedback was in proportion to that danger.
Sometimes, your defense might involve doubting the legality of just how proof was gotten. If police breached your rights throughout the investigation, proof could be subdued, which can substantially damage the prosecution's situation.
Ultimately, your lawyer could bargain an appeal offer if it serves your best interest. This generally happens if the evidence against you is solid but there are reducing elements that might bring about reduced fees or sentencing.
